Mr. Seth Ofori-Ohene
Member
Mr. Seth Ofori-Ohene is a Career Activist, Strategist, Innovation Futurist and former Presidential Staffer. He has sound background in strategic planning, strategic public finance, strategic journalism, strategic development, business finance, systems innovation, economic innovation, development innovation, innovation futures and innovation journalism; as well as general activism, activist journalism, techno-activism, activist political communications, development journalism, development technology and sustainability practice. He has canvassed and strategized for many Institutions. Among them, the National Democratic Congress. Seth Ofori-Ohene subscribes to the sustainable development goals of the United Nations.
He holds a Diploma in Journalism (Undergraduate Level) from Ghana Institute of Journalism, BSc Hons (Digital Technology, Design and Innovation) Technological University Dublin, Diploma in Journalism (Postgraduate level) Thompson foundation Editorial Study Centre, Master of Arts in Political Communication from Cardiff University, Certificate of Completion (Sustainability Practitioners Program) University of Cambridge, Post Chartered Diploma in Public Financial Management from Institute of Chartered Accountants, Ghana and Postgraduate Diploma in Strategy and Innovation (FHEQ:Masters) University of Oxford.

The National Development Planning Commission (NDPC) was established under Articles 86 and 87 of the 1992 Constitution as part of the Executive.
